+tree_constant *
+collocation_weights (tree_constant *args, int nargin)
+{
+  tree_constant *retval = NULL_TREE_CONST;
+
+  if (args[1].const_type () != tree_constant_rep::complex_scalar_constant
+      && args[1].const_type () != tree_constant_rep::scalar_constant)
+    {
+      message ("colloc", "first argument must be a scalar");
+      return retval;
+    }
+
+  int ncol = NINT (args[1].double_value ());
+  if (ncol < 0)
+    {
+      message ("colloc", "first argument must be non-negative");
+      return retval;
+    }
+
+  int ntot = ncol;
+  int left = 0;
+  int right = 0;
+
+  for (int i = 2; i < nargin; i++)
+    {
+      if (args[i].is_defined ())
+	{
+	  if (! args[i].is_string_type ())
+	    {
+	      message ("colloc", "expecting string argument");
+	      return retval;
+	    }
+
+	  char *s = args[i].string_value ();
+	  if (s != (char *) NULL
+	      && (((*s == 'R' || *s == 'r') && strlen (s) == 1)
+		  || strcmp (s, "right") == 0))
+	    {
+	      right = 1;
+	    }
+	  else if (s != (char *) NULL
+		   && (((*s == 'L' || *s == 'l') && strlen (s) == 1)
+		       || strcmp (s, "left") == 0))
+	    {
+	      left = 1;
+	    }
+	  else
+	    {
+	      message ("colloc", "unrecognized argument");
+	      return retval;
+	    }
+	}
+      else
+	{
+	  message ("colloc", "unexpected NULL argument");
+	  return retval;
+	}
+    }
+
+  ntot += left + right;
+  if (ntot < 1)
+    message ("colloc", "the total number of roots must be positive");
+  
+  CollocWt wts (ncol, left, right);
+
+  ColumnVector r = wts.roots ();
+  Matrix A = wts.first ();
+  Matrix B = wts.second ();
+  ColumnVector q = wts.quad_weights ();
+
+  retval = new tree_constant [5];
+
+  retval[0] = tree_constant (r);
+  retval[1] = tree_constant (A);
+  retval[2] = tree_constant (B);
+  retval[3] = tree_constant (q);
+  retval[4] = tree_constant ();
+
+  return retval;
+}
